what happens after 20 years from now when we have a billion solar panels that needs to be recycled ? As far as I know we don't have a good way to do that at least today. And how much minerals do we have available on earth to make solar panels ? Don't miss understand me, I got solar panels my self, and I really like it, but can we keep on making them in large scale over long time without having a problem later ?
You make an excellent point. Recycling Solar Panels is one of the fastest growing areas in the ancilliary solar sector. There are a no. of large companies creating facilities to recycle panels and get them back into the manufacturing cycle. The enormous growth potential is drawing huge pools of investment.
